Struct bsem

Struct Documentation

struct bsem

Wrapper around binary semaphores from various implementations.

Currently supports:

  • Non-POSIX (not part of POSIX standard for various reasons)

Public Members

struct mutex mtx
struct condv cv
bool_t val
uint32_t flags

Configuration flags.

Valid flags are: